1.If I bought an external Hard Drive to plug in through the USB what am I limited to saving on there, would I be able to save games, or like the shows there gonna put on market place could I save the shows on there?

2.I have heard of someone adding an internal Hard Drive to the 360, how can I do this?

1. Nothing, the 360 is currently unable to write via usb, therefore you cannot save anything from the system to the drive, it's a read only connection.

2. These internal drives are simply small usb hard drives that are wired off of the rear port, just to not have anything outside of the box so it is techinically internal, but not in operation.
